charAt() 方法用于返回指定索引处的字符。索引范围为从 0 到 length() - 1。 返回值 返回指定索引处的一个字符 四、startsWith() 方法 用于检测字符串是否以指定的前缀开始。 startaWith("0") 返回值 如果字符串以指定的前缀开始,则返回 true;否则返回 false。 五、String.contanis(...
Java方法调用有三种方式:普通方法调用、静态方法调用和构造方法调用。普通方法调用通过对象来调用,方法的执行结果与对象的状态有关;静态方法调用通过类名来调用,方法的执行结果与对象无关;构造方法调用用于创建对象并初始化对象的状态,通过new关键字调用。根据不同的需求和场景,选择合适的方法调用方式可以提高程序的效率和...
在main方法中使用类名ClassCall调用了sayHello()方法。 总结 本文介绍了Java方法的三种调用方式:直接调用、对象调用和类调用。通过直接调用可以直接通过方法名调用方法,适用于静态方法;通过对象调用可以通过对象名调用方法,适用于实例方法;通过类调用可以通过类名调用方法,适用于静态方法。通过掌握这三种调用方式,开发者可以...
如果在不同类当中,静态方法调用其他类的非静态方法,需要导入该类中的包,以及通过创建对象调用。 代码演示: publicclassEG{publicstaticvoidmain(String[] args){// 静态方法直接调用静态方法test1();// run: this is test1test2();// run: this is test1 this is test2}publicstaticvoidtest1(){ System.out....
使用invokeinterface指令一定是虚方法(因为接口方法需要具体的实现类去实现) 使用invokevirtual指令的是虚方法 动态调用指令 invokedynamic: 动态解析出需要调用的方法再执行 jdk 7 出现invokedynamic,支持动态语言 测试虚方法代码 父类 publicclassFather{publicstaticvoidstaticMethod(){System.out.println("father static method...
1 第一步方法前面加了static关键字就是静态方法,java调用静态方法直接用类名.方法名就可以调用,如下图所示:2 第二步运行java程序,可以看到成功调用静态方法了,如下图所示:3 第三步如果想调用方法返回值的话,在方法中定义返回值的类型,使用retuen返回结果,如下图所示:注意事项 如果你觉得这篇对你有用的...
方法定义时,参数中的数据类型和变量名都不可以省略,缺少其中任意一个,程序将报错。多个参数之间用逗号进行分割。 形参:方法定义中的参数,等同于变量定义的格式:数据类型 变量名;。 实参:方法调用中的参数,等同于直接使用变量或常量。 练习:输入一个数,判断它是否为偶数。 import java.util.Scanner; public class ...
如果方法声明了异常,调用时需要使用try-catch块或者在方法签名中使用throws子句处理异常。 如果方法是静态方法,可以使用类名直接调用;如果方法是实例方法,则需要先创建对象,然后通过对象调用方法。 如果方法是重载方法(即具有相同的方法名但参数列表不同),调用时需要根据参数列表的类型和数量选择正确的方法。
在Java中,要在方法中调用另一个方法,只需要在当前方法中使用另一个方法的名称并传入相应的参数即可。例如:```javapublic class MyClass { public voi...
在Java中,可以通过创建类的实例对象,然后使用该对象调用类的方法。首先需要创建一个类的实例,然后通过”.”操作符来调用类的方法。 在Java中,调用类方法是一种常见的编程操作,类方法是定义在类中的公共方法,可以通过类的实例或者类名直接调用,本文将详细介绍如何在Java中调用类方法。